Got the the boat anchor off the palate and onto an engine mount. Pulled off all the wires, intake, etc and started to get after that rust. Boy that took some time. I used a wire wheel, chisel and hammer, and I think it is actually starting to look like something that could look pretty good.
Plan change- not gonna put on a new timing chain and not gonna take off the heads. Just gonna roll with them. I will change the freeze plugs. Otherwise alternator, water pump, and starter.
Now for a big question. The only way that I can fit the rig in my garage is to have removed the springs. For reminder I am on a FJ80 frame. I am sitting on the bump stops.
Is it possible to place the drive train while it is like this? It is the only place that I have that is level. :/
